ファイルタイプ別の設定に 保存しないで更No.35059
rtle さん 16/06/09 11:50
 
うまく説明できていなくて申し訳ありません
そもそもの要望は、特定のファイルに限って特別な強調表示をしたい。でも普通のテ
キストファイルの設定は変えたくない。特定のファイルの拡張子はtxtから変えたくない
という物です

特定のファイルを開いた後に、マクロなりで特別なファイルタイプ別の設定を選んで
 保存しないで更新 をすればよいのですが
その状態で強調表示の設定を変えようとすると、強制的に保存 保存しないで更新 の
どちらかしか選べなくなってしまい
特別なファイルタイプ別の設定の内容の修正が出来なくなってしまいます。

ファイルの拡張子はtxtですので、ファイルタイプ別のドロップダウンから特別なフ
ァイルタイプ別設定を選ぶと、
txtファイルの関連付けが変わってしまうのでこれは避けたい。


なので、保存しないで更新(configset xxx,0) ではなく別の選択肢を追加して欲しい
です
よろしくお願いします

[ ]
RE:35059 ファイルタイプ別の設定に 保存No.35061
秀丸担当 さん 16/06/09 13:54
 

マクロでやる場合の方法としてですが、V8.54のときにsetfiletypeという文を追
加していました。
これは、ファイルの拡張子はそのままにして、設定の適用対象となる拡張子に相
当するものだけを変更します。
例えば、.txtのファイルを開いて、
setfiletype ".test",1;
とすると、ファイルの拡張子は.txtのまま、設定は.test相当になり、一時的な
設定にはならないようになります。
この方法でどうでしょうか。

[ ]